12 charges against Telegram CEO Pavel Durov include "providing cryptology services aiming to ensure confidentiality without certified declaration" and six counts of "complicity" with alleged criminal activity by Telegram users


Telegram CEO Pavel Durov is facing serious legal troubles in France, as Paris Public Prosecutor Laure Beccuau recently announced a comprehensive list of 12 charges against him.

These charges include his alleged involvement in child pornography distribution, drug-related crimes, organized fraud, and money laundering.


Durov is also accused of obstructing lawful interception requests and facilitating the distribution of cybercrime tools.


The investigation, which began on July 8, 2024, is being jointly conducted by France's cybercrime and anti-fraud agencies, highlighting the complexity of the case. Durov's detention has been extended for up to 96 hours, allowing more time for interrogation and evidence collection.

This development has sparked debates in the tech industry regarding platform accountability, content moderation, and the balance between user privacy and law enforcement.
